Designing a kitchen that you’ll love for many years involves creating a functional and aesthetically pleasing space that suits your needs and preferences. At Keynvor Kitchens, we recommend steps and considerations to keep in mind when designing your new kitchen:

1) Set goals and priorities: Determine what you want to achieve with your kitchen design. Consider factors like the number of people who will use the kitchen, cooking habits, storage needs, and any specific appliances or features you want to include.

2) Layout and workflow: The layout of your kitchen is crucial for efficiency. The three most common kitchen layouts we are asked to design and install are:

Galley Kitchen: A narrow kitchen with two parallel counters, which is ideal for smaller spaces.

L-shaped Kitchen: Featuring countertops arranged in an “L” shape, this design provides more open space and is suitable for medium-sized kitchens.

U-shaped Kitchen: Utilizing three walls, this design offers plenty of storage and countertop space, making it great for larger kitchens.

3) Ensure that the kitchen work triangle is optimised: which refers to the placement of the sink, stove, and refrigerator to create an efficient workflow.

4) Appliances and fixtures: Choose appliances and fixtures that fit your needs and budget. Consider energy-efficient options to save on utility bills. Popular kitchen appliances include stoves, ovens, refrigerators, dishwashers, and microwaves.

5) Fitted cabinets and storage space: Select cabinets and storage solutions that match the overall style of your kitchen while providing adequate space for your cookware, utensils, and pantry items. Pull-out shelves, deep drawers, and vertical dividers are practical storage features.

6) Countertops and surfaces: Choose durable and easy-to-maintain countertops that complement your kitchen‘s style. Popular materials include wood, granite, quartz, marble, and stainless steel. Just remember, wood will require yearly staining, whereas a product like stainless steel may scratch easy.

7) Lighting: Proper lighting is crucial in the kitchen. Incorporate a mix of ambient, task, and accent lighting to create a functional and inviting atmosphere. Under-cabinet lighting is excellent for illuminating work areas.

8) Flooring: Select flooring materials that are durable and easy to clean. Tile, hardwood, laminate, and vinyl are popular choices for kitchen flooring.

9) Colors and finishes: Decide on a color scheme and finishes that align with your taste and the overall style of your home. Neutral colors are timeless, while pops of color can add vibrancy and personality.

10) Ventilation: Install a good ventilation system, such as a range hood, to eliminate cooking odors and maintain indoor air quality.

Remember, your kitchen design should reflect your lifestyle and preferences while maintaining practicality and functionality.
